We are proud to announce Drupal Camp Twin Cities, to be held on the University of Minnesota campus in Minneapolis on May 20-21, 2011.
If you are an open source enthusiast, Drupal designer, hacker, geek, Drupal developer, UI expert, IT manager, or you just want to find out what this Drupal thing is, this conference is for you!
Drupal powers websites for the Economist, MTV, The White House, Sony Music, and many local sites, including the Guthrie Theater, University of Minnesota Libraries, The Cedar Cultural Center, and the Science Museum of Minnesota.
Registration for this event will open soon, and in the coming weeks we will put out a call for sessions and panels that feature information about Drupal development, design, and business strategies.
